An employee of the department may reveal a return or return information:
A. to another employee of the department whose official duties require the return or return information; and
B. to the taxpayer or to the taxpayer's authorized representative; provided, however, that nothing in this section shall be construed to require an employee to testify in a judicial proceeding except as provided in Subsection A of Section 7-1-8.4 NMSA 1978.
History: 1978 Comp., § 7-1-8.1, as enacted by Laws 2009, ch. 243, § 3.
